Once inside there is so much to see and do. From static car displays to action in the air overhead, there really is something for everyone to see and do at the Festival. In addition to all of this, don’t miss the exciting Hillclimb action which takes place on the now world-famous Goodwood hill. Just over 1.1 miles in length the Hillclimb is the ultimate test of driver and machine as they tackle a very tight and twisty course to come out on top of the timing board.

Alongside all things on two and four wheels, the event also attracts the best of the best in the world of motorsport with Formula One drivers such as Daniel Ricciardo, Carlos Sainz, Alexander Albon and Britains Lando Norris all in attendance.
